Feather, Radiant Arbiter

RWW · Legendary Creature — Angel

Flying, lifelink Whenever you cast a noncreature spell that targets only Feather, Radiant Arbiter, you may choose any number of other creatures that spell could target and pay {2} for each of those creatures. If you do, for each of those creatures, copy that spell. The copy targets that creature. (Copies of permanent spells become tokens.) 4/3
